On 22.11.2017 15:26, Christian Borntraeger wrote:
> valgrind pointed out that we call KVM_S390_GET_IRQ_STATE with an
> undefined value for flags. Right now this is unused, but we
> better play safe.
> The same is true for SET_IRQ_STATE. While QEMU is now fixed in
> that regard, we should make sure to not use the flag and pad
> fields in the kernel. A corresponding kernel documentation patch
> will be submitted later.
